INSIGHT: Explainer – What do we know about the data breach at Intesa Sanpaolo?

Italy's newly elected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ni looks on during the swearing-in ceremony at the Quirinale Presidential Palace, in Rome, Italy October 22, 2022. REUTERS/Guglielmo Mangiapane/File Photo

By Valentina Za

Prosecutors in the southern Italian city of Bari are investigating an alleged data breach at the country’s biggest bank Intesa Sanpaolo, in which Prime Minister Giorgia Meloni’s account may have been accessed.

Here is what we know about the incident so far.
